Mary Theresa Rendina, 96 years, a lifelong resident of Monroe, Michigan, went home to be with the Lord on Thursday, January 8, 2026, at Alice Lorraine Care Center in Monroe. Born September 22, 1929, in Monroe, Mary was the daughter of the late Joseph C. and Maria (Badalamenti) Cusumano. Mary was baptized and confirmed in the Catholic faith. She attended St. Mary Elementary School and was a 1947 graduate of St. Mary Academy. While in school Mary played the violin and participated in several sports. On July 8, 1950, Mary married her beloved husband, Peter A. Rendina, at St. Mary Catholic Church. Sadly, Pete preceded her in death on May 21, 2019, after 68 years of marriage. Mary was a member of St. Mary Catholic Church where she sang in the Resurrection Choir. She also volunteered at the IHM Mother House in the infirmary. Mary was a wonderful homemaker and an incredible cook of Italian cuisine, passing many of her recipes down to her children and grandchildren. She spent days preparing for holiday dinners. She loved planning and hosting celebrations and keeping her door open to company. She sacrificed and provided for her family and was selfless in helping others with anything. She advanced her children in Catholic schooling and faith and was an active supporter of school and church fundraising events. She was a devout Catholic and contributed to her Church, and many Catholic charities and organizations. Her smile, beauty and passion radiated to everyone who knew her. She beamed with pride for her children, grandchildren, and great grandchildren. In her later years she and her husband enjoyed spending winters in Pompano Beach Florida.
